To reduce fraction we have to divide numerator and denominator by the same number. We can repeat operation few times.
Lets do this
[tex] \frac{35}{100}= \frac{35:5}{100:5}= \frac{7}{20} [/tex] - its the most reduced form. We cant divide 7 and 20 by the same number to not obtain number with coma. (because 7 is prime number so can be divided only by 1 and by 7)
